Super League Live: Leigh Leopards v Huddersfield GiantsSeries 1, episode 0Sorry but we don't appear to have a description for Leigh Leopards v Huddersfield Giants Click to see when Super League Live, Leigh Leopards v Huddersfield Giants is coming up on UK TV |
Database last updated: Today at 06:06

